"Back to the Country Review"

Bill Malone hosts the Wednesday morning Back To The Country radio program on Madison’s WORT (89.9 FM). He’s a transplanted southerner who is a renowned historian of country music and is married to the delightful Bobbie Malone. They are as authentic and honest and charming a country/bluegrass duo as you’ll ever see. The concert will be presented in the Zona Gale Theatre on Saturday, February 16, 2013 at 7:30 pm.  Reserved seats are Adults/$15 and Students/$5.   For more information, or to reserve your seat, contact Portage Center for the Arts, 301 East Cook Street, Portage. 608-742-5655 Open Wed-Fri 1-6, Sat 10-3.  portagecenterforthearts@frontier.com  http://www.Portagecenterforthearts.com
